The hexadecimal color code #FDF566 corresponds to the code RGB( 253, 245, 102 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,99 level), green (at 0,96 level) and blue (at 0,40 level). Its brightness is 69% and its saturation is 97%. It is composed of red at 42%, green at 40% and blue at 17%.
